Airtable AI Overview

Airtable AI is a powerful workflow automation tool that merges the simplicity of a spreadsheet with the functionality of a robust database. It allows teams to create customizable applications tailored to their unique needs, making it a versatile solution for various use cases, from project management to customer relationship management. Built with collaboration in mind, Airtable AI enables multiple users to work on the same project simultaneously, ensuring that everyone remains on the same page. Its intuitive interface, combined with advanced features such as automated workflows and integration capabilities, makes it particularly appealing to small and medium-sized businesses, as well as larger enterprises looking for flexibility in their operations.

Agentic Overview

Agentic stands out as a curated directory specifically designed to help users discover AI tools that focus on autonomous actions. It aims to enhance productivity and streamline business automation by providing an organized resource for finding effective AI solutions. This makes Agentic particularly valuable for entrepreneurs, freelancers, and decision-makers in larger organizations who are looking to adopt AI technologies to improve efficiency. By leveraging Agentic, users can quickly identify the right tools to meet their specific automation needs without having to sift through countless options available on the market.

One of the standout features of Agentic is its emphasis on community-driven insights, allowing users to share their experiences and recommendations regarding various AI tools. This peer-led approach helps users make informed decisions based on real-world applications and outcomes. Additionally, Agentic’s user-friendly interface makes it easy to navigate through categories, read reviews, and find tools that align with their specific business goals. By focusing on autonomous actions, Agentic empowers users to automate repetitive tasks and optimize their workflows effectively, ultimately freeing up time for more strategic initiatives.

Pricing Comparison

Both Airtable AI and Agentic offer freemium models, making them accessible to users who want to explore their capabilities before committing to a paid plan. Airtable AI has a tiered pricing structure that includes a free plan with limited features, which is suitable for individuals or small teams. The paid plans start at a reasonable monthly rate, providing additional features such as advanced automation, increased record limits, and premium support. These plans are designed to scale with a business as it grows, offering more robust functionalities for teams needing more complex solutions.

On the other hand, Agentic does not explicitly list pricing information on its website, which can be a drawback for potential users seeking transparency before exploring the platform. However, since Agentic primarily serves as a directory for AI tools, many of the tools featured may also have their pricing structures. Users may need to evaluate the costs associated with the individual tools they discover through Agentic. Ultimately, while Airtable AI provides a more straightforward pricing model, Agentic offers a unique value proposition by helping users identify the right tools for their specific needs.
